对象存储包,深入解析对象存储包,技术原理、应用场景与未来发展趋势
- 综合资讯
- 2024-11-04 14:17:29
- 2

深入解析对象存储包,涵盖其技术原理、应用场景和未来发展趋势。本文详细探讨了对象存储包如何实现海量数据的存储与管理,分析其在云计算、大数据等领域的广泛应用,并对未来技术发...
深入解析对象存储包,涵盖其技术原理、应用场景和未来发展趋势。本文详细探讨了对象存储包如何实现海量数据的存储与管理,分析其在云计算、大数据等领域的广泛应用,并对未来技术发展方向进行展望。
随着互联网技术的飞速发展,数据量呈爆炸式增长,传统的文件存储方式已经无法满足海量数据存储的需求,对象存储作为一种新兴的存储技术,凭借其高效、灵活、可扩展等优势,逐渐成为企业级应用的热门选择,本文将深入解析对象存储包,包括其技术原理、应用场景以及未来发展趋势。
对象存储包技术原理
1、对象存储的基本概念
对象存储是一种基于对象的存储技术,它将数据存储为对象,每个对象包含数据本体、元数据和唯一标识符,与传统的文件存储方式相比,对象存储具有以下特点:
(1)无固定结构:对象存储不依赖于文件系统,因此可以存储任何类型的数据,如文本、图片、视频等。
(2)高扩展性:对象存储系统可以水平扩展,以满足海量数据的存储需求。
(3)高可靠性:对象存储系统通常采用分布式架构,具有良好的容错能力。
(4)易于访问:对象存储提供RESTful API接口,方便用户进行数据访问。
2、对象存储包的工作原理
对象存储包主要包括以下几个组成部分:
(1)客户端:负责向对象存储系统发送请求,上传、下载、删除等操作。
(2)存储节点:负责存储实际的数据对象,包括元数据和数据本体。
(3)元数据服务器:负责存储和管理对象的元数据,如对象名称、存储节点信息、访问权限等。
(4)负载均衡器:负责均衡客户端请求,提高系统性能。
当客户端向对象存储系统发送请求时,负载均衡器将请求分配给相应的存储节点,存储节点接收到请求后,根据请求类型进行相应的操作,如上传、下载、删除等,元数据服务器负责记录和管理对象的元数据。
对象存储包应用场景
1、大数据存储
对象存储在处理海量数据存储方面具有显著优势,适用于大数据场景,如云计算、物联网、人工智能等领域。
2、云计算平台
对象存储可以作为云计算平台的底层存储服务,提供高效、可扩展的存储能力。
3、分布式文件系统
对象存储可以与分布式文件系统结合,实现海量数据的高效存储和访问。
4、多媒体内容分发
对象存储可以用于存储和分发多媒体内容,如视频、音频、图片等。
5、数据备份与归档
对象存储具有高可靠性和低成本的特点,适用于数据备份与归档场景。
对象存储包未来发展趋势
1、自动化与智能化
随着人工智能技术的发展,对象存储将实现自动化和智能化,如自动数据备份、数据去重、数据恢复等。
2、跨云存储
随着云计算的普及,跨云存储将成为对象存储的重要发展趋势,实现不同云平台间的数据迁移和共享。
3、安全性提升
数据安全是对象存储的重要关注点,未来将进一步提升数据加密、访问控制等安全性措施。
4、高性能存储
随着5G、边缘计算等技术的发展,对象存储将朝着高性能存储方向发展,以满足高速数据访问需求。
对象存储作为一种新兴的存储技术,具有广泛的应用场景和巨大的市场潜力,随着技术的不断发展和完善,对象存储将在未来发挥越来越重要的作用,本文深入解析了对象存储包的技术原理、应用场景和未来发展趋势,希望对相关从业人员和研究者有所帮助。
本文链接:https://www.zhitaoyun.cn/554060.html
发表评论